Introduction to Kromasil Chiral coated phases

“Kromasil ® CelluCoat™ stretches the limits for analytical and industrial chiral chromatography.”

Separation Products has developed Kromasil CelluCoat to meet an increasing demand of stationary phases with a wide chiral discrimination ability and as a complement of the Kromasil Chiral phases DMB and TBB.

The silica

The matrix is a super wide pore silica specially designed to provide the best performance for chiral chromatography applications. Compared to other Kromasil products, this silica has a low surface area. This reduces the number of achiral interaction sites, and thus, increases the chiral selectivity. Also, the silica is available in small particle sizes, down to 3 µm of diameter, which gives high efficiency and high resolution.

The pore size distribution is optimized for the best mechanical strength. Consequently CelluCoat can withstand pressures up to 400 bar, which gives a free working range in most  commercial HPLC systems. This allows high-speed analysis with reduced cycle time compared to traditional adsorbed polysaccharide phases.

The chiral selector

The super wide pore silica is modified with tris-(3,5-dimethylphenyl)carbamoyl cellulose (figure 2). This selector is well-known for it's wide range in chiral chromatography. The selector is applied on the silica using a specially designed coating technology, which ensures homogenous distribution of the selector.
